Product Description

Solidago nemoralis, commonly known as Gray Goldenrod, is a charming native perennial known for its compact growth habit, graceful flower spikes, and abundant golden-yellow blooms that brighten the late summer and fall landscape. Unlike taller goldenrod species, Gray Goldenrod typically forms a low, spreading mound of fine-textured foliage, making it a versatile addition to a variety of garden settings. Growing 1–2 feet tall, Solidago nemoralis thrives in full sun and well-drained soils, especially dry, sandy, or rocky sites where many other plants struggle. Its adaptability and drought tolerance make it an excellent choice for native plant gardens, meadows, pollinator gardens, rock gardens, and restoration projects. The late-season flowers provide an important nectar source for native bees, butterflies, and other beneficial insects, while its seeds offer food for birds. Deer-resistant, easy to grow, and highly resilient, Gray Goldenrod brings warm autumn color and valuable ecological support to naturalistic landscapes.
